The size of Marden is approximately 1.1 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 20.5% of total area. The population of Marden in 2016 was 2309 people. By 2021 the population was 2645 showing a population growth of 14.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Marden is 30-39 years. Households in Marden are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Marden work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 53.20% of the homes in Marden were owner-occupied compared with 55.50% in 2016.
